Close to my Heart has a new annual catalog and a new seasonal catalog that have just been released.  I have been having so much fun playing with the new Bloom and Grace sunflower patterned paper. (Sunflowers always remind me of my mom who used to decorate her kitchen and bathroom with that theme.) I made a flurry of cards and would love to know which ones you like best.

Card #1:


The dotted stripe is from the zip strip.  The sentiment is from Sentiments by Melissa Esplin with Espresso Ink.  I used an Earth Brown Tri-Blend marker to outline the sentiment panel.

Card #2:


The background patterned paper is from Lovely paper.  The fussy cut sunflowers were embellished with Lemonade Shimmer Brush and Toffee Shimmer Brush.  My card layout was inspired by a recent Global Designs Project sketch.

Card #3:


The sentiment is from Every Little Thing Cardmaking with Thin Cut Dies embossed in Copper Tinsel Embossing Powder and matted with Espresso Card Stock.  The center stripe is retired Copper Shimmer Trim.  I'm entering this card into the CAS Colours and Sketches challenge #387 which can be found here.


Card #4:


The sentiment is from Birthday Greetings and was stamped in Toffee Ink. Once again I used the Earth Brown Tri-Blend Marker to edge each of the paper pieces which are mounted on Fern Card Stock.  My card layout was inspired by this Try Stampin' on Tuesday Sketch #474:
